قطعنامه پارلمان اروپا تصویب شد: جنایت علیه بشریت توسط جمهوری اسلامی علیه مردم ایران
پارلمان اروپا با تصویب قطعنامهای، سرکوب نظاممند و گسترده جمهوری اسلامی علیه مردم ایران را تاييد و اعلام کرد سطح خشونتها، بازداشتهای خودسرانه، شکنجه و سرکوب معترضان و فعالان مدنی میتواند مصداق جنایت علیه بشریت باشد. در این قطعنامه ضمن تأکید بر همبستگی با مردم ایران و مشروع دانستن آنان بهعنوان تنها منبع حاکمیت، بر مقابله با سیاست «دیپلماسی گروگانگیری» جمهوری اسلامی تأکید شده است؛ سیاستی که از بازداشت شهروندان و دوتابعیتیها برای فشار سیاسی استفاده میکند و در عین حال با ایجاد فضای سرکوب و ارعاب، عملاً مردم ایران را نیز در وضعیتی شبیه گروگانگیری ساختاری قرار داده است. پارلمان اروپا همچنین خواستار گسترش تحریمهای هدفمند و حمایت از خانواده بازداشتشدگان شده است

🚨Human Rights Alert:
The Use of Private Homes as Secret Detention and Torture Sites
Credible reports indicate the use of private residential properties as unofficial detention and interrogation sites, where individuals are held outside any legal framework. In these cases, people are subjected to abuse, intimidation, and severe psychological harm without judicial orders, legal registration, or access to lawyers or family members. The deliberate removal of detainees from formal detention facilities appears designed to evade oversight, obscure accountability, and enable plausible deniability.
violence relocated into ostensibly ordinary spaces, stripping victims of even the minimal protections afforded within official detention systems.
The conversion of private homes into sites of detention and abuse constitutes grave violations of international human rights law, including the prohibition of torture, the right to liberty and security of person, and the ban on enforced disappearance. These practices demand urgent documentation and independent international investigation.

این فهرست کشورهایی است که در جایگاه اعضای شورای حقوق بشر سازمان ملل، با درخواست برگزاری نشست فوری درباره کشتار در ایران مخالفت کردند:
قطر، چین، کوبا، برزیل، پاکستان، مکزیک، مصر، عراق، آفریقای جنوبی، بوروندی، کویت، آنگولا، بنین، بولیوی، ساحل عاج، جمهوری دموکراتیک کنگو، اتیوپی، گامبیا، غنا، هند، اندونزی، کنیا، مالاوی، جزایر مارشال، تایلند و ویتنام.
به نظرم این کشورها به یکی از چهار دلیل زیر در کنار جمهوری اسلامی ایستادهاند:
١- همسویی سیاسی و ژئوپلیتیک با جمهوری اسلامی؛
بعضى از اين ها همپیمانهاى امنیتی، انرژی، نظامی یا ضدغربی رژيم اند.
٢- دفاع از مدل "حاکمیت مطلق بدون پاسخگویی"؛
بعضى از این دولتها مخالف هر سازوکاری هستند که اجازه دهد جامعهی جهانی بابت سرکوب داخلی مداخله یا بازخواست کند؛ چون فردا نوبت خودشان خواهد بود.
٣- ترس از ایرانِ بعد از جمهوری اسلامی؛
براى بعضى از كشورها ( به خصوص كشورهاى همسايه ايران ) یک ایران آزاد، باثبات و پاسخگو میتواند توازن قدرت منطقهای و اقتصادی را عوض کند و منافع سیاسی، انرژی و نفوذ شان را به خطر بیندازد.
٤- معاملهگری و بدهبستان در نهادهای بینالمللی؛
بعضى رأیها بخشی از معاملههای پشتپرده، رأیهای متقابل و امتیازگیری در پروندههای دیگرند

The “America is always the villain” narrative isn’t just historically inaccurate – it’s a gift to the world’s most brutal regimes.
It’s baffling to see some people living in the United States treat their own country as the default bad guy in every international conflict. Some are so cynical towards their own nation that they reflexively back the “other side” in every possible scenario, while completely ignoring the enormous stability and global good achieved through U.S. power.
Without U.S. interventions, the world would look far darker. For example:
- South Korea simply wouldn’t exist as a free, prosperous democracy today. It would have been swallowed by North Korea.
- Kuwait would have been permanently annexed by Saddam Hussein’s Iraq and wiped off the map.
- West Germany would not have developed into the democratic and economic engine it became.
- Taiwan would have been absorbed by the CCP, depriving the world of the self-governing democracy and the tech powerhouse it is today.
- Bosnia and Kosovo would have seen even more horrific ethnic cleansing and genocide.
- The Kurds in Iraq and Syria would have been systematically slaughtered multiple times over.
- Western Europe would likely have fallen piece by piece to the Soviet Bloc.
- Japan would have remained a militaristic state instead of the stable democratic ally it is today.
- Libya would have likely witnessed a catastrophic mass slaughter of civilians (Benghazi).
Is the track record perfect? Of course not. Not every single intervention was a success; Vietnam, Iraq, and Afghanistan are obvious examples. But using those failures to treat the U.S. as uniquely evil, or to reflexively side with “whoever opposes America/West” isn’t serious analysis either. It’s intellectually lazy and factually wrong to let a few outliers define your entire view of America’s role in the world.
And none of this was done out of charity. American power helped secure the peace and stability on which the modern global economy depends, benefiting Americans and allies alike. It’s a positive-sum game:
- Economic partnerships and job support: Many former conflict zones and failing states became major U.S. allies, trading partners, customers, and investors - supporting millions of American jobs and strengthening U.S. industrial and technological leadership.
- Energy and resource security: Stability in key regions ensures resource security, which helps lower energy, industrial, and agricultural costs. This affects inflation and household budgets directly, improving the quality of life for every American.
- Protection of global trade routes: This keeps the shipping lanes open and the supply chains functioning for vital resources that the U.S. economy relies on. When those systems break, prices spike and shelves empty, as we’ve seen firsthand during the COVID-related supply chain disruptions.
- Preventing bigger wars: Proactive intervention prevents regional chaos from escalating into global threats and wars, which are exponentially more expensive to respond to, in both blood and treasure. The U.S. economy relies on global stability and cannot thrive in a world in chaos.
And the list goes on.
If the U.S. stops leading, the vacuum doesn’t stay empty; someone will fill the void, someone who doesn't share the same values - and the Americans will also share that cost at the grocery store, the gas station, and in the loss of jobs and resources.
It’s time to move past the cynicism and acknowledge the broader scope of history: The United States has done more to promote global peace, freedom, and economic growth than any other power in history, and with real dividends for Americans at home. You don’t have to approve every decision America has ever made to recognize that the U.S. power has played a major role in supporting democracy and fighting tyranny, oppression, and terrorism.
